What Has Been Confirmed So Far

The confirmed facts are limited but commercially relevant. The IMO notice states that the main channel of the Strait of Hormuz fully resumed commercial navigation from 00:00 on June 19, 2026. Following that change, average ro-ro transit time for complete-unit shipments of Heavy Mining Excavators and Large Mining Loaders from Qingdao Port in China to Sohar Port in Oman, for transfer to mining areas in southern Iran, shortened by 12 to 18 days. The freight index for newly signed orders in June fell by 7.2%. The same input also indicates that several Middle Eastern EPC contractors have restarted previously paused procurement plans tied to copper mine expansion.
